Find the radius and the coordinates of the center of the circle: (x+6)^2+(y-1)^2=25

Step-by-step explanation:

Given equation of circle is:

[tex]{(x +6)}^{2} + {(y - 1)}^{2} = 25\\

{(x +6)}^{2} + {(y - 1)}^{2} = {5}^{2} \\ equating \: it \: with \\ {(x - h)}^{2} + {(y - k)}^{2} = {r}^{2} \\ we \: find: \\ - h = 6 \implies \: h = - 6\\ - k = - 1\implies \: k= 1 \\ \therefore \: center = (h, \: k) \\ \red{ \boxed{\bold {\therefore \: center = (-6, \: 1)}}} \\ \\ \: \: \: \purple{ \boxed{\bold {radius \: r = 5 \: units}}}[/tex]
